TIME
Processing Time in South Africa: 30-40 days
Processing Time if lodged abroad: 30 Days
FEES
Government Fee in South Africa: R1520
New Submission Centre Fee ( in SA ): R1350
Government Fee abroad: Dependent on Currency
VISA ASSESSMENT
A General Work Visa is adjudicate on a Points Based System where the applicant is required to ahieve 100 points based on a number of criteria which inlude the following: Academic Qualifications, Number of Years work experience, Salary Level and fluency in one of South Africa's national languages. The General Work Visa can be granted for up to 5 years to foreign applicants wanting to work in South Africa.
As per the above the General Work Visa is adjudicated based on a Points Based System where the Applicant must acheive 100 Points. The Points are allocated as follows:

Academic Qualifications are one of the important criteria that assists the applicant to acheive the required points threshold. Other important criteria are the appicant's work experience and Salary Level.
